Career highlights and roles
Anna Camp’s career spans film, television, and theater. Her breakout television role came with True Blood, where she played Sarah Newlin, a vampire princess and later a main antagonist across several seasons. In film, she is widely recognized for the Pitch Perfect series, in which she portrayed Aubrey Posen, the no-nonsense leader of the Barden Bellas. Other notable appearances include roles in The Rocker, Breaking In, and various television guest spots. Her stage work includes performances in regional theater productions, though her screen credits form the core of her public profile.

Personal background and education
Details about Anna Camp’s upbringing and education help contextualize her path into acting. She grew up in a family that encouraged creative pursuits and attended the University of North Carolina School of the Arts, where she trained in theater. This educational foundation supported her early stage work and later transition to screen roles. Her personal history is not as publicly documented as her professional milestones, but verified institutional records confirm her attendance at UNCSA.
